As we only have 4 rounds at Rancamaya this year we have decided to vary the competitions each week rather than a 4 round Eclectic. The 2 person scramble was on deck this week with pairings done in the clubhouse prior to tee off. Minimum total players handicap for each team was set at 20 and 50% of the sum was used as the team handicap. Play got underway at our scheduled tee time and the format allowed all to move quickly around the course. Good thing as it was quite hot out there.


A small group elected to opt out of the competition and followed the competition playing stroke play. In this group Gary White carded an impressive 71!


All players regardless of scramble or stroke play were eligible for the skill prizes; Amol Singhal and Axel Hertzke were winners of the 2 Nearest to Pin prizes. Sarah Brown and Bobby each took a Longest Drive.


In the much anticipated competition Shawn Berg and Chris Cromarty came in 3rd Place with a net 56, Jari Rahtu and Esko Jäälinoja were our 2nd place finishers with a 54. Our 2019 Rancamaya 2 Person Scramble Champions are Jochen Overberg and Axel Hertzke with 53. Congratulations everyone!

Tee Boxes

For our competitions most Men play from blue tees and Ladies from red. Although clearly stated on our scorecards there is still some confusion on eligibility to play from the white tees. Men over 65 are welcome to play from the whites with the only caveat being they cannot change tees during a tournament. Don't forget to tick the box next to tees used on the scorecard.


Many Dogs are now using Deemples to sign up for our rounds. As Deemples membership is growing they are anxious to host a Monthly Medal in Indonesia and the D.O.G.S. have agreed to help with this. During one of our upcoming Eclectic tournaments we will have a Deemples competition during a Dogs round. To be eligible to play you must have an established Deemples handicap.


To get a handicap you must have 5 scores entered into Deemples. For a score to be counted 2 people, other than the player, must enter the score into Deemples. It is recommended that following your round the foursome enters scores immediately to avoid missing scores.
